[ReactPy](https://reactpy.herokuapp.com) is a library for building user interfaces in Python without Javascript. ReactPy
interfaces are made from components which look and behave similarly to this found in
[ReactJS](https://reactjs.org/). Designed with simplicity in mind, ReactPy can be used
by those without web development experience while also being powerful enough to grow
with your ambitions.
